Synopsis "Success on the Spectrum: Practical Strategies for Engaging Neurodiverse Audiences in Arts and Cultural Organizations"

Developed by members of the Dallas Sensory Consortium, this book offers advice and lessons from the perspective of educators at cultural institutions and experts in the field of autism. Strategies in this practical guide are designed to be relevant to a range of institutions and may be applied to audiences with many unique forms of neurodiversity.
